Rem. 788 Barrel twist & threads?
I have a shot out Rem 788 in 22-250. Does anyone know what the twist is and threads? I wonder if the newer Rem. model 700 bbls. would interchange. Thanks

"I wonder if the newer Rem. model 700 bbls. would interchange'......no, the 788 uses a unique thread. as to the 'twist', that would depend on the cal. it's chambered for. 0 -
litetrigger,
Not even close unfortunately.
The M788 thread tenon is 1" x 20 TPI while the M700 tenon is 1.062" x 16 TPI.
The twist rate for the M788 .22-250 barrel was 1:14".

The 788 tenon on my 2 barrels is 1.550. Threads are 20 tpi I agree with nononsense on twist and 700 dimensions. 0 -
zimmden,
I think you're measuring the length not the diameter of the thread tenon. It's the diameter that I stated which is included in the thread dimensions.
